considerate[kәn'sidәrit]
汉语翻译
a. 体贴的, 体谅的, 考虑周到的
词型变化
名词:considerateness 副词:considerately
词意辨析
considerate, thoughtful, attentive这些形容词均含“关心的,体贴的”之意。
considerate: 指能设身处地为别人着想,给予同情或谅解。
thoughtful: 指为他人着想,主动关怀,做有益于他人的事。
attentive: 指对人关怀备至,热情周到,这可能出于真诚,也可能出于私利。
